To understand the hype around the cover version, one must first appreciate the original. "Hitha Heena Hoyagena" is a track that hails from the golden era of Sri Lankan pop music. Originally popularized by the iconic band Moonstones (and famously associated with the legendary Clarence Wijewardena's era of music), the song is a masterclass in melody.
Before she became a global sensation with "Manike Mage Hithe," Yohani was already a household name in Sri Lanka for her impeccable cover songs. Her rendition of "Hitha Heena Hoyagena" was different. It wasn't about high-energy beats or flashy production. It was raw, intimate, and acoustic.
